Frequently Asked Questions about Cameo Apartments with Washer/Dryer

How much is the average rent for Cameo Apartments with Washer/Dryer?

The average rent for a Apartment in Cameo with Washer/Dryer is $4,697.

What is the largest Cameo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?

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Cameo is a 1,155 square feet unit starting from $3,475 at Newport Ridge Apartment Homes.

What is the average size for Cameo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?

The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Cameo is currently at 796 sq ft.
